وايلد فلاور ووك

An experience as beautiful and interesting as your dear mom! Join us as we explore the woods at Crawford Lake in search of stunning spring ephemerals – from the earliest hepatica blooms, through trilliums and trout lilies, to the final blossoms of wild columbine the season brings diversity aplenty until the trees leaf out and the flowers are done for another year. Your guide will share the stories and incredible adaptations of these amazing blooms. Mother’s Day Refreshments & Treats available for purchase on site!

Take a Walk in the Woods

Keep an eye out for birds, butterflies, and blooms while on a nature hike. Families can set out on their own along our well-marked trails. Find stroller-friendly paved paths, lakeside loops and challenging treks at:

Brock Harris Lookout – Boundless countryside views that span to Lake Ontario and the CN Tower. 2.3 km round trip (1 hour) (easy hike). Follow the North Loop or South Loop trail.

North Loop Lookout – Crevices and ancient cedars can be seen along the meandering cliff edge trail. 2.6 km round trip (1 hour) (moderate hike). Follow the North Loop trail.
